#A44C57 Color
#A44C57 is rgb(164, 76, 87) in RGB, hsl(353, 37%, 47%) in HSL, and about cmyk(0%, 54%, 47%, 36%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is English Red (#AB4B52), clearly related but distinguishable side by side at ΔE 5.27. White text is the more readable choice on this background.

#A44C57 Channel Values
How #A44C57 bre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 164 · G 76 · B 87 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 353° · S 37% · L 47%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 353° · S 54% · V 64%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 0% · M 54% · Y 47% · K 36%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 5.6:1 vs white · 3.75: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|
Text Contrast & Accessibility
WCAG 2.2 contrast ratios for text on a #A44C57 background. AA requires 4.5:1 for normal text and 3:1 for large text; AAA requires 7:1. Contrast is one check, not a full accessibility review.

#A44C57 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#A44C57?
#A44C57 is a mid-tone red — rgb(164, 76, 87) in RGB and hsl(353, 37%, 47%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is English Red (#AB4B52), which is clearly related but distinguishable side by side at a CIE76 distance of 5.27.
What is the RGB value of #A44C57?
#A44C57 is rgb(164, 76, 87) — red 164, green 76, and blue 87 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#A44C57?
#A44C57 converts to approximately cmyk(0%, 54%, 47%, 36%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#A44C57 be black or white?
White text is the more readable choice. #A44C57 scores 5.6:1 against white and 3.75: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#A44C57 as a CSS color keyword?
No. #A44C57 is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is indianred (#CD5C5C) at a CIE76 distance of 16.78, which is visibly different.
